Fighting With My Family’ Stage Musical Set; Dwayne Johnson Among Producers
A stage adaptation of Stephen Merchant’s 2019 feature film, Fighting with My Family, starring Dwayne Johnson and Florence Pugh, is currently in development. The stage production is a collaboration between Johnson and Dany Garcia’s Seven Bucks Productions, Merchant, Kevin Misher, Tilted Musicals, and Birmingham Hippodrome. ‘Thelma & Louise’ Musical World Premiere Set For London’s Young Vic In The Fall
A musical stage version of Thelma & Louise, the 1991 feminist outlaw classic written by Callie Khouri and directed by Ridley Scott, will receive its world premiere at London’s Young Vic Theatre in the fall. ‘Michael’: Michael Jackson Movie Eyes $55M+ Record Musical Biopic Opening
Lionsgate‘s Michael is bound to be a chart-topping hit when it opens on April 24. Three-week tracking today indicates an opening between $55M-$60M, besting the previous box office record set by a musical biopic, that being the 2018 Freddie Mercury movie, Bohemian Rhapsody, which bowed to $51M. Lin-Manuel Miranda To Direct Film Adaptation Of Musical ‘Octet’
Lin-Manuel Miranda will direct a film adaptation of playwright-composer Dave Malloy‘s Octet, a critically acclaimed musical that debuted Off Broadway in 2019.
